| 일 | 월 | 화 | 수 | 목 | 금 | 토 |
|---|---|---|---|---|---|---|
| 1 | 2 | |||||
| 3 | 4 | 5 | 6 | 7 | 8 | 9 |
| 10 | 11 | 12 | 13 | 14 | 15 | 16 |
| 17 | 18 | 19 | 20 | 21 | 22 | 23 |
| 24 | 25 | 26 | 27 | 28 | 29 | 30 |
| 31 |
- 이것이코딩테스트다
- 백준
- 코딩테스트
- SQL
- 노마드코더
- ps
- bfs
- 정렬
- 개발자북클럽
- 그리디
- 최단경로
- 이코테
- 코딩일기
- 코테
- c++
- 다이나믹프로그래밍
- 이진탐색
- 빅데이터분석
- 구현
- react-native
- DP
- Typescript
- 타입스크립트
- 백준온라인저지
- dfs
- 알고리즘
- 프로그래머스
- TS
- 앱개발
- BOJ
- Today
- Total
목록PS/SQL (69)
한량처럼 살고 싶다
https://school.programmers.co.kr/learn/courses/30/lessons/62284 프로그래머스 코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요. programmers.co.kr SELECT CART_ID FROM CART_PRODUCTS WHERE NAME IN ('Milk', 'Yogurt') GROUP BY CART_ID HAVING COUNT(DISTINCT NAME) = 2 ORDER BY CART_ID cart_id로 그룹핑한 뒤, 이름이 milk와 yogurt 면 cart_id를 가져온다 이 때 중복을 제거하고 count를 세준 뒤 이 값이 2면 두 메뉴를 모..
https://school.programmers.co.kr/learn/courses/30/lessons/133027 프로그래머스 코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요. programmers.co.kr 프로그래머스 SQL도 끝이 나간다 몇 문제 안남았다!!! SELECT A.FLAVOR FROM FIRST_HALF AS A LEFT JOIN JULY AS B ON A.FLAVOR = B.FLAVOR GROUP BY A.FLAVOR ORDER BY SUM(B.TOTAL_ORDER) + A.TOTAL_ORDER DESC LIMIT 3;
https://school.programmers.co.kr/learn/courses/30/lessons/293261 프로그래머스 코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요. programmers.co.kr SELECT A.ID AS 'ID', B.FISH_NAME AS 'FISH_NAME', A.LENGTH AS 'LENGTH' FROM FISH_INFO AS A LEFT JOIN FISH_NAME_INFO AS B ON A.FISH_TYPE = B.FISH_TYPE WHERE A.FISH_TYPE IN ( SELECT FISH_TYPE FROM FISH_INFO GROUP BY FISH_TYPE..
https://school.programmers.co.kr/learn/courses/30/lessons/293257 프로그래머스 코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요. programmers.co.kr SELECT COUNT(*) AS 'FISH_COUNT', B.FISH_NAME AS 'FISH_NAME' FROM FISH_INFO AS A LEFT JOIN FISH_NAME_INFO AS B ON A.FISH_TYPE = B.FISH_TYPE GROUP BY B.FISH_NAME ORDER BY FISH_COUNT DESC;
https://school.programmers.co.kr/learn/courses/30/lessons/293260 프로그래머스 코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요. programmers.co.kr SELECT COUNT(*) AS 'FISH_COUNT', MONTH(TIME) AS 'MONTH' FROM FISH_INFO GROUP BY MONTH(TIME) ORDER BY MONTH ASC;
https://school.programmers.co.kr/learn/courses/30/lessons/293258 프로그래머스 코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요. programmers.co.kr 10센치 이하 물고기를 잔챙이라 부르는 것은 너무하지 않을까 싶다. SELECT COUNT(*) AS 'FISH_COUNT' FROM FISH_INFO WHERE LENGTH IS NULL;
https://school.programmers.co.kr/learn/courses/30/lessons/293259 프로그래머스 코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요. programmers.co.kr SELECT ROUND(AVG(IFNULL(LENGTH, 10)),2) AS 'AVERAGE_LENGTH' FROM FISH_INFO
https://school.programmers.co.kr/learn/courses/30/lessons/132204 프로그래머스 코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요. programmers.co.kr 크게 어려운 것은 없었고, 가장 마지막에 나온 테이블에서 공통 ROW를 찾아야 하는 점이 조금 번거로웠다. SELECT C.APNT_NO, A.PT_NAME, A.PT_NO, B.MCDP_CD, B.DR_NAME, C.APNT_YMD FROM APPOINTMENT AS C LEFT JOIN PATIENT AS A ON A.PT_NO = C.PT_NO LEFT JOIN DOCTOR AS B ON ..